Suspension problem, please help
After just a few hard turns, my rear drivers side wheel rubs on the inside of the wheelwell. The suspension sits much lower on that one wheel, there is only about one inch of space between the car and the wheel. All the suspension is stock.
Do u guys think getting a new set of springs would solve my problem, or do i just need to get it re-adjusted.

If you have one wheel sitting a lot lower than the others it is probably a broken spring.
Jack that corner up & have a butchers.Pull the spring around & you will soon see if it is broken.
